POLICE SERVICE COMMISSION TO PARTNER WITH RADAH MEDIA COMPANY ON STRATEGIC COMMUNICATION AND TECHNOLOGY

The Management of the Police Service Commission (PSC), on Tuesday, September 23, 2025, held a meeting with a delegation from Radah Media Company led by its founder, Oge Funlola Modie, to explore opportunities for a strategic partnership that will benefit both organisations.

While receiving the team in his office, the Chairman of the Commission, DIG Hashimu Argungu (Rtd), mni, expressed the Commission’s readiness to collaborate with the company in advancing its constitutional mandate of police recruitment, promotion, and discipline. He emphasized that the PSC welcomes any partnership that can enhance the operations of the Nigeria Police Force, particularly in ways that reduce crime and ensure the protection of lives and property.

DIG Argungu, however, noted that inadequate funding has continued to hamper the Commission’s professional efficiency and effectiveness. He stressed the importance of strategic communication in repositioning the Commission and affirmed that the proposed partnership would play a vital role in strengthening service delivery.

In her remarks, Ms. Modie said the partnership would cover training in strategic communication, technology, and design. She further acknowledged the Commission’s critical mandate, underscored the need for adequate funding, and pledged to help amplify the call for improved financial support in the overall interest of national security.
